ICYMI: Canada's fastest-growing auto brands in 2022 — via drivingdotca
Audi’s 29,137 Canadian sales in 2022 topped all other premium brands, including the 28,490 sold by previous No.1 Mercedes-Benz . Audi’s share of the overall Canadian market grew by two-tenths of a point to 1.92 per cent thanks to a 1-per-cent overall increase in sales.
